Watched Down and Out with the Dolls yesterday...It's about a Portland-based band a la Sleater Kinney, and its trials and tribs, and features a bunch a very accurately portrayed band types, including the obnoxious and devious lead singer, the earnest riot grrl songwriter, the stoner drummer, and the Justine Bateman-in-Satisfaction-type gal who keeps it all together.

Is it a good movie? Well, no, it's amateurish and clunky, but one feels curmudgeonly dissing a film that tries to show us a slice of life that few other films show. I also liked that the actresses (and actors for that matter, although they are scarce) in the movie look very natural, un-Hollywood, and the soundtrack is pretty OK. And Lemmy's in it!
